Rangos de Salario de Abogado en Indiana
No todas las Abogados ganan lo mismo — ni de cerca
IN law splits across Indianapolis BigLaw (Barnes & Thornburg HQ + Faegre Drinker + Ice Miller + Krieg DeVault + Frost Brown Todd + Taft Stettinius & Hollister + Bose McKinney & Evans), corporate general counsel (Eli Lilly + Elevance Health + Cummins + Salesforce Indianapolis + Anthem-related entities), federal-government legal (SD/ND Indiana US Attorney + IRS Indianapolis + EPA Region 5 office), IN AG + state government legal, and small-firm / solo practice across the 92 counties. Three IN law schools — IU Maurer (Bloomington), IU McKinney (Indianapolis), and Notre Dame Law (South Bend) — produce the in-state JD pipeline.

Vale la pena saber: Indianapolis is one of the deepest mid-market US BigLaw markets. Barnes & Thornburg LLP is HQ-Indianapolis (founded 1982, ~750+ attorneys, 22 offices nationally); Faegre Drinker Biddle & Reath operates a major Indianapolis office (post-2020 Faegre Baker Daniels + Drinker Biddle merger); Ice Miller LLP (founded 1910, ~340 attorneys) is Indianapolis-anchored; Krieg DeVault LLP (founded 1879) is a top IN regional firm. Plus Bose McKinney & Evans, Frost Brown Todd, and Taft Stettinius & Hollister Indianapolis offices. Eli Lilly + Elevance Health + Cummins (Columbus IN) operate among the largest US corporate general counsel organizations — Lilly GC team alone is ~150+ attorneys. Three IN law schools (IU Maurer Bloomington, IU McKinney Indianapolis, Notre Dame Law South Bend) drive the in-state JD pipeline. Notre Dame Law is one of the top-25 US law schools nationally.

Indiana for lawyers — the honest take
IN law clusters in three corridors. The Indianapolis corridor (Barnes & Thornburg HQ + Faegre Drinker + Ice Miller + Krieg DeVault + Bose McKinney + Frost Brown Todd + Taft + Eli Lilly GC + Elevance Health legal + Salesforce Tower legal) houses the highest-density and highest-comp lawyers in the state. The South Bend corridor (Notre Dame Law + Notre Dame general counsel + Bendix / Honeywell / AM General legal) anchors northern IN. The Fort Wayne / Lafayette / Bloomington corridors anchor smaller mid-market practices. Plus federal-government legal at SD/ND Indiana US Attorney, IRS Indianapolis, EPA Region 5 (Chicago-anchored but Indianapolis-adjacent operations).
Hamilton County (Carmel, Fishers, Westfield, Noblesville) anchors the densest Indianapolis-corridor BigLaw lawyer residential cluster — top US public schools (Carmel Schools consistently top-50 nationally), 1.10% CIT (lowest in metro), home prices $500K-$850K mid-tier and $850K-$1.8M premium tier. Marion County (Indianapolis proper, including Meridian-Kessler, Carmel-adjacent neighborhoods, downtown lofts) at $325-625K but 2.02% CIT — popular for younger associates pre-children. Boone County (Zionsville) at $550-900K with 1.50% CIT and Eagle Creek lake adjacency. South Bend (St. Joseph County) at $300-525K for Notre Dame Law alumni anchored to the area.
Most senior IN lawyers retire in-state — 0% estate + 0% inheritance + flat 3% on retirement income makes IN one of the most favorable Midwest retirement structures for high-earner professionals. Over a 30-year retirement at $200K annual draws (typical senior partner asset-base distribution): IN combined ~4.10% saves $300K vs MA's flat 5% + estate-tax exposure, and saves $450K+ vs MD's 8% combined. Common in-state retirement patterns: stay in Hamilton County for grandkid proximity, or migrate to Brown County / Monroe County (Bloomington) for IU adjacency, or Lake Michigan shoreline (LaPorte / Porter) for waterfront. Some senior partners relocate to FL / NC / TN for warmer climate, but the IN structure doesn't push relocation the way MA / MD / NY tax structures do.
How Indiana taxes work for lawyers (and where the levers are)
IN's flat 3% state + county piggyback makes the active-duty math simple. Top piggyback rates: Madison 1.75%, Marion 2.02%, Hancock 1.94%; Hamilton 1.10% is lowest in Indianapolis metro. For an Indianapolis BigLaw senior associate at $235K (Hamilton resident): IN combined ≈ 4.10% = $9,635/year. Same comp in MD: $20,200/year combined; in NY: $26,800/year. IN saves $10,500-17,000/year vs Northeast / Mid-Atlantic at the senior associate tier. The 0% IN estate + 0% inheritance structure (since 2013 inheritance repeal) adds substantial value vs MA / MD / NY estate exposure.
BigLaw deferred-comp + maxing is the dominant active-duty lever. Most Indianapolis BigLaw firms offer 401(k) at $24,500/year + match. At $235K comp + 24% federal + 4.1% combined IN marginal, maxing $24,500 saves $6,900/year combined. at firms with after-tax + in-plan-Roth conversion adds $47,500/year of additional Roth shelter — Barnes & Thornburg, Faegre Drinker, and Ice Miller plans typically support. Equity partners use the firm's deferred-compensation plan (post-tax bonus deferral) for additional shelter.
IN PTET (pass-through entity tax) election (since 2022) matters for partner-track lawyers. IN enacted PTET 2022 — partnership / can elect to pay state tax at entity level, federal-deductible ( cap workaround). For an Indianapolis BigLaw equity partner at $785K : IN PTET election saves $20-30K/year in federal tax via the SALT-deductibility loophole. Verify with firm CFO — most major Indianapolis partnerships now elect IN PTET for IN-resident partners.
IN retirement-state tax favorability is the dominant late-career lever. 0% estate + 0% inheritance (repealed 2013) + flat 3% state on retirement income ( / IRA / Social Security distributions, with SS exempt federal) + low 0.83% effective property tax. Combined with Hamilton County's 1.10% CIT, a senior partner retiring in Carmel pays IN combined ~4% on retirement income vs MA's 5% + estate exposure or MD's 8% combined. Senior partners with $5M-$15M asset base face zero estate-tax exposure in IN — vs $1.6M MA estate tax above $2M exemption or $1.6M MD estate tax above $5M exemption at $15M total estate.

The Indiana lawyer career arc — JD entry to partner / retirement
Years 0-3 (associate, post-JD): $135-185K depending on track. JD + IN bar admission. IU Maurer (Bloomington) + IU McKinney (Indianapolis) + Notre Dame Law (South Bend) graduates dominate the in-state pipeline; T14 / Michigan / Chicago grads also feed Indianapolis BigLaw. Decision point: Indianapolis BigLaw associate ($135-185K base + bonus) vs mid-market regional firm ($95-145K base) vs federal-government legal at SD/ND Indiana US Attorney / IRS Indianapolis ($75-115K + locality + + FERS pension) vs corporate counsel at Eli Lilly / Elevance / Cummins ($95-145K starting + + ).
Years 4-10 (senior associate, partnership track or counsel pivot): $185-385K depending on lane. Indianapolis BigLaw class 4-7 reaches $185-285K base + $50-105K bonus = $235-390K total comp. Mid-market senior associate $145-205K + bonus. Federal GS-13/14 reaches $115-165K base + 17.71% locality. Corporate Eli Lilly senior counsel $185-265K + + bonus. Year 7-8 partnership decision point at BigLaw — equity partner track or counsel / Of Counsel alternative. Maxing + + IN PTET (if partnership-eligible) is the active-duty stack.
Years 10+ (partner / senior counsel / corporate / federal senior / retirement): $485K-$1.2M+ at BigLaw equity partner; $245-385K at counsel / senior federal / corporate; $355K+ at Eli Lilly / Elevance senior corporate counsel. Equity partner deferred-comp accumulation $300K-$1M over senior years drives the late-career planning. IN's 0% estate + 0% inheritance + 4.1% combined retirement tax structure makes in-state retirement strongly favorable — most senior IN partners retire in-state vs MA / MD / NY peers who pre-distribution-relocate.
